Description:John Fahey, president of the World Anti-Doping Agency (WADA), has told disgraced cyclist Lance Armstrong that his case is over - "He got life." Fahey was speaking at a WADA media symposium in London on Tuesday (February 12). Last year the U.S. cyclist was stripped of his seven Tour de France titles and banned for life last year for doping after a case against him was compiled by the U.S. Anti-Doping Agency (USADA).(0:41)
